A Great Idea Takes Work

First, let me express the great convenience of rechargeable candles. We have a metal bridge decor that requires tea lights. It can get expensive when you buy candles or batteries. Batteries don't last all that long if you use them on a centerpiece that requires candles. Matte finishes give them a very unique look. So with all the great reviews you are wondering why not give the product 5 stars? They failed at an important part of the design that could be dangerous. Lithium batteries can explode and cause damage if charged for too long. They failed to design a green light on the charger to indicate "charging complete". Instead, they rely on you to control the charging process and estimate a charge time of 8 to 9 hours. This can become dangerous if you are busy with other things and forget it. A design that turns off when charging is complete and an indicator light that changes color from red to green would be ideal. I recommend everyone to be careful and set an alarm to remind you. The one I bought has a red light that stays red after the candles are fully charged. I experienced a lithium battery explosion on a shelf with built in LED lights that burned my wall from being overcharged.
